コード例 #1
0
ファイル: env_test.go プロジェクト: TV4/env
func TestIntDefault(t *testing.T) {
	in, out := 3, 3

	os.Clearenv()

	if got := env.Int("INT_DEFAULT", in); got != out {
		t.Errorf(`Int("INT_DEFAULT", %v) = %v, want %v`, in, got, out)
	}
}
コード例 #2
0
ファイル: env_test.go プロジェクト: TV4/env
func TestInt(t *testing.T) {
	in, out := 1, 2

	os.Setenv("INT", strconv.Itoa(out))

	if got := env.Int("INT", in); got != out {
		t.Errorf(`Int("INT", %v) = %v, want %v`, in, got, out)
	}
}
コード例 #3
0
ファイル: env_test.go プロジェクト: TV4/env
func ExampleInt() {
	os.Setenv("INT", "345")

	fmt.Println(env.Int("INT", 0))
	// Output: 345
}